Micky van de Ven calls Tottenham's season 'embarrassing' after survival

Tottenham defender Micky van de Ven has expressed his frustration with the club's performance after they narrowly avoided relegation on the final day of the Premier League season.

Tottenham secured their top-flight status on the final day of the season following a crucial 1-0 victory against Everton. The winner came from Joao Palhinha, who reacted quickest to a rebound just before half-time.

The survival mission was led by Roberto De Zerbi, who took charge when the club was struggling significantly. Before his arrival, Spurs had managed only seven wins from their first 31 fixtures, but the Italian manager's arrival provided the necessary turnaround to keep them in the Premier League.

It is unacceptable that the last game we played this season we play for relegation. This club has some unbelievable players. It was embarrassing to let it come to the final day, but we did it, and that is what is important. Micky van de Ven

Stand-in captain Micky van de Ven did not hold back his frustration following the final whistle. He admitted that the campaign was personally taxing after playing nearly every match, and he insisted that the club must ensure such a situation does not occur again.

Looking ahead, Roberto De Zerbi aims to build his future squad around key figures like Van de Ven. The defender enjoyed a strong individual season, playing 45 matches across all competitions, including the Champions League, and scoring seven goals. The club is now expected to overhaul the squad to avoid a repeat of this disastrous campaign.
